Chapter 6 Using Supplementary Features Operating the Camera Shutter from a Computer (4/4) Remote Shooting Default Settings You can display the default settings for remote shooting by clicking the [RemoteCapture Task] menu (in Mac OS 9, the [File] menu) and selecting [Preferences]. ■ File Settings Tab Sets whether images are saved only to the computer, or also to the camera's memory card Sets the root file name for saved images. For example, if you type "Capture," file names are automatically assigned in ascending order starting from "Capture_00001.jpg". You can also change the number of assigned digits and the starting number Folder to which recorded images are saved (folder selected at the point when remote shooting was started) REFERENCE • If you select [Computer only] in the [Save Images On] category, you can record images when the memory card in the camera is full and will not accept more images or when it is not present. ■ Release Hotkey Tab You can release the shutter using the key specified here 92 ImageBrowser Software User Guide
